    Should I upgrade to vB 5?

    Hello everybody,

    When I first joined vB I bought vB 5 but it had so many bugs so I had to downgrade to vB 4 Suite as it was stable.

    I am currently using vBulletin 4, and vBulletin 4 CMS but everyone is saying that vBulletin 4 CMS is so bad specially when it comes to SEO and will kill almost any popular website.

    Well in my case we launched with vBulletin CMS already a year ago and I can say yes we are already dead although we offer really good content but our competitors using WordPress even new ones get more visitors even if they post news after is by few hours.

    I haven't seen many talking about vBulletin 5.1 SEO yet. Do you advice me to move to vB 5.1? I still have a valid vB 5.1 license.

    Also finding themes for vB 5.1, they are fairly limited, where do you recommend I can get themes for my 5.1 even if paid?

    Thanks in advance.

            I already did this, It looks difference, but I don't feel like anything changed except the location of some few tools and controlling the website became just easier. I still can't judge it though because the native style is so bad when viewing CMS.

            It also looks really bad on mobiles, because you can't control what modules show first, making all modules show above the article itself which really makes it look bad on smartphones as users will have to scrolls a lot to read the article.

                The whole "vB4 CMS SEO" thing is rather over hyped IMO. There are plenty of sites that used the CMS with no difficulties whatsoever, my own included.
                If that's the only reason you are looking to upgrade, I'd frankly stay where you are at this time.
